Curry County, NM demographics:
population, income, and more
Curry County population
How many people live in Curry County
Curry County is home to 47,638 residents, according to the most recent Census data. Gender-wise, 50.9% of Curry County locals are male, and 49.1% are female.
Age demographics
The median age in Curry County is 32, with the population distributed as follows: about 22.4% are children under 15, then 15.4% are in the 15 to 24 age group. Adults between 25 and 44 make up 29.8% of the population, while another 19.4% fall into the 45 to 64 bracket. Finally, around 13% are 65 or older.
Racial makeup
In Curry County, 87.3% of the population are US-born citizens, while 6% have gained naturalized citizenship. At the same time, 6.7% of residents are non-citizens. As for race, 53.7% of locals are Caucasian, 6.1% are African American and 1.5% have Asian roots. Another 1.4% are Indigenous American, 0.2% are Pacific Islanders, while 18.7% identify as another race. There’s also a share of 18.3% that includes residents with two or more races.
Households in Curry County
A peek inside Curry County households
Curry County has 18,595 households, with an average of 3 members in each. Of these, 63.7% are families, while the remaining 36.3% are made up of individuals living alone or with non-relatives, such as roommates.

Housing in Curry County
The housing landscape of Curry County
Curry County's housing consists of 21,426 units, with 73.3% being detached single-family homes ideal for those wanting space. Attached options, including duplexes and townhouses, make up 3.4% and offer a more compact, shared living style. Then there are the multifamily buildings in the area, and for those seeking flexibility, non-traditional options like mobile homes account for 7.8% of the housing landscape.
The age of buildings in Curry County
In Curry County, the median construction year is 1976. About 5.2% of homes were built before the 1940s, with another 6.6% going up by 1949. Most development happened in the second half of the 20th century. Then, 7.5% of homes were added from 2000 to 2009, 13.4% between 2010 and 2019, and 0.9% are part of the newest wave of development.
Curry County occupancy rates
Out of the 18,595 occupied housing units in Curry County, 62.7% are owner-occupied, while 37.3% are lived in by tenants. Meanwhile, 13.2% of all homes on the local market sit vacant.
Curry County housing costs
Housing costs in Curry County come to a median of $1,015 per month, while tenants specifically pay a median gross rent of $1,024.
Education in Curry County
Curry County education at a glance
About 38.9% of the population in Curry County went to high school, while 23.6% pursued college studies. Another 9.8% earned an associate degree and 12% hold a bachelor’s. Meanwhile, 8.3% went even further, earning a master’s or doctorate.
Income in Curry County
How much people earn in Curry County
The average annual household income in Curry County was $74,913 in 2024, the most recent annual data available, according to the U.S. Census Bureau. This marked a +3.1% change from the previous year. At the same time, the median income stood at $57,309, reflecting a +1.9% shift over the same period.
Curry County income by age
In Curry County, households led by residents aged 25 to 44 — usually in the early to mid stages of their careers — have a median income of $69,641. Those with someone between 45 and 64 in charge, often well established professionally, earn $61,964 overall. Younger households, where the main provider is under 25 and just starting out, report a median income of $36,862, while those led by someone over 65, many of whom may be retired, have about $42,328 in earnings. Overall, 79.8% of the locals in this community live above the poverty line.
Employment in Curry County
Workforce and job types in Curry County
The job market in Curry County is powered by 17,930 working residents, spread across a range of industries and roles. 73.5% of the working population are employed in professional or administrative positions, while 26.5% are in hands-on or service-based jobs. Also, 9.1% run their own businesses, 60.7% are employed by private companies, and 23.3% work in the public sector.

Available workforce
The unemployment rate in Curry County stands at 8.2%, representing the share of the workforce currently without a job and actively looking for one.
Transportation in Curry County
How people get around in Curry County
Commuting methods vary: 93.5% of residents travel by personal vehicle and 1.7% prefer to walk, while the remaining share relies on public transit or on two wheelers to get from A to B.

Data source & methodology
The demographic data on this page was sourced from the latest U.S. Census Bureau release—the 2019–2023 American Community Survey (ACS) 5-year estimates.
